MIDHANI Achieves NADCAP Accreditation, Boosting India’s Aerospace and Defence Manufacturing

Mishra Dhatu Nigam Limited’s Heat Treatment Facility Gains Global Recognition, Enhancing Export Opportunities and Critical Defence Program Support
Indian Masterminds Stories

Hyderabad: Mishra Dhatu Nigam Limited (MIDHANI) has achieved a major milestone with its Heat Treatment facility receiving the prestigious NADCAP accreditation, a globally recognized quality assurance certification for aerospace and defence industries. The achievement reinforces MIDHANI’s commitment to international manufacturing standards and enhances its position in the global aerospace and defence supply chain.

What is NADCAP Accreditation?

NADCAP (National Aerospace and Defense Contractors Accreditation Program) is a globally recognized quality standard for aerospace, defence, and related industries.

Receiving NADCAP certification indicates that MIDHANI’s processes meet stringent international standards in:

  • Quality control systems
  • Process consistency and validation
  • Compliance with aerospace-grade requirements
  • Operational excellence in heat treatment processes

This accreditation is especially significant as heat treatment is critical for the strength, durability, and performance of aerospace components.

Strategic Importance for MIDHANI

The NADCAP recognition positions MIDHANI as a trusted partner for global aerospace OEMs and high-value defence programs. Key benefits include:

  • Enhanced credibility in international aerospace and defence sectors
  • Increased participation in critical defence and space programs
  • Strengthened role in India’s indigenous manufacturing initiatives
  • Improved competitiveness in global supply chains

Industry Impact

This milestone comes at a crucial time as India pushes for self-reliance in defence manufacturing. MIDHANI’s NADCAP accreditation is expected to:

  • Open doors to new international contracts
  • Improve export opportunities
  • Support initiatives like Make in India in the aerospace sector

About MIDHANI

Mishra Dhatu Nigam Limited (MIDHANI) is a Government of India enterprise specializing in advanced metals and alloys for aerospace, defence, and strategic applications. The company provides world-class metallurgical solutions for critical programs and plays a key role in India’s self-reliant defence manufacturing and aerospace initiatives.
